[/quote]Dr. Jochen:
If your attempted downshift from 3 to 2 was a little late, SMG may have been attempting to do the downshift at the same time you were. If SMG executed the 3 -2 shift just before you tried, you can end up with a 3 - 2 - 1 shift. Can happen with the Step as well.
